Tropical cyclone Vardah is flexing some serious muscle.

The storm, with winds approaching 90 miles per hour, tore through the Indian city of Chennai earlier this week and even managed to flip over a car, in addition to causing damage to buildings and destroying trees.

The cyclone was so intense that it caused the death of at least 10 people.

In the video, one car is already turned over. We can only assume Vardah was responsible for that, as well. The storm is the worst in India in two years when another cyclone killed 100 people and caused nearly $3.5 million in damage.

In the wake of Vardah's path of destruction, more than 170 relief camps were set up to help those affected.
